US Digital Hollow Bore Optical Encoder HB6M

Description
The HB6M is a high resolution hollow bore (hollow shaft / thru-bore) optical encoder with a machined aluminum enclosure and a clear anodized protective finish. The HB6M optical incremental encoder is designed to easily mount to an existing shaft to provide digital feedback information for any motion control application. Hollow bore (hollow shaft / thru-bore) bearing design Rugged anodized aluminum housing Industrial duty 6805 series bearings Heavy duty ball bearings track up to 6,000 RPM Positive finger-latching polarized connector 2-channel quadrature, TTL squarewave outputs 3rd channel index option Differential line driver output option 64 to 10000 cycles per revolution (CPR); 256 to 40000 pulses per revolution (PPR)
